    Be very careful dealing with xtremenotebooks.com. I posted this review on resellerrateings.com today.

    "I ordered a custom built notebook from xtremenotebooks.com. Great notebook, the order was filled and shipped promptly. The problem is with the customer service. One of the accessories that I ordered (a 320 gig esata hard drive) was unavailable, so I opted for a different esata drive. When the drive arrived it was not esata, but a usb (much slower). It has taken (in my openion) too long to resolve this matter and I had to pay for the shipping cost for their mistake. Also, I requested some diagrams and parts info from their support staff and have not received that either. They build excellent notebooks, but the customer service is terrible. I will never buy anything else from them, nor recommend them to my customers (I am a computer tech). "
